Leveraging LLM to Strengthen ML-Based Cross-Site Scripting Detection

cs.CR · 2025-04-28 · reject · novelty 4.0

Fine-tuning CodeT5 to produce obfuscated XSS payloads and adding them to training data is reported to restore random-forest XSS detection accuracy from 81.9% to 99.5%, though the evaluation setup leaves the improvement unproven.
